Bulwer Golden Age Club

-

November 13 - 59 members and 3 guests gathered at the Bulwer Community Center. Six tables of 500 played, as well as a table of Skip Bo and 2 teams of carpet bowling.

Everyone assembled for supper, Grace was said by Keith Vintinner. Another wonderful meal prepared by Peggy Grapes and helpers, consisting of roasted loin of pork, mashed potatoes, peas and carrots, squash, coleslaw, homemade pickles, and rolls. Coconut cream squares were served for desert. Wonderful meal Peggy.

Results of 500 were: Ladies 1st place Linda Macleod, 2nd place Pat Decouteau and low score Ilah Batley and Louise Peasley tied. Men 1st place Delmer Fisher, 2nd place Clayton Lackie and low score Stan Brown.

Results of Skip Bo: Mary Simons, Paulette Painter and Beverly Cote each won a game.

Results of carpet bowling were: Red team (Ken, Marylou, Serina and Allen) beat black team (Jim, Reg,carole and Bruce) 6 to 5 and again 10 to 5.

Door prizes were won Paulette Painter, Joanne Roberge, Joyce Beattie, John Gill and Laura Fleury. Peggy’s goodies were won by Delmer Fisher, Lionel Statton, Bev Cote and Madelyn Betts.

Thank you to everyone who helped set up and clean up, it is always much appreciate­d.
